WebChin Tuck Maneuver. A maneuver in which, just before swallowing, a person drops the chin to or toward the chest. This maneuver has the effect of narrowing the pharynx so … Webthe chin tuck can make the swallow less safe! WebThickening of fluids, chin-tuck maneuver during swallowing, and soft foods are some common measures of dysphagia treatment. Multiple medications should be minimized to reduce the burden of swallowing pills. However, despite these measures, in the advanced stages of PD, progressive difficulty swallowing can lead to a high risk of aspiration ...
